    Abstract: A check valve is made of a resilient body wound in a ring form and is located in an annular flow passage. A displacement limiter includes: a limiter main body that is located on an outer side of the check valve and is configured to limit displacement of the check valve in a diameter increasing direction of the check valve; and a limiter flow passage that communicates between one side and the other side of the limiter main body in an axial direction to enable hydraulic oil to flow between the one side and the other side of the limiter main body through the limiter flow passage.

    Abstract: In a valve timing adjusting device, a vane rotor includes a second supply oil passage connectable to a first supply oil passage of a second shaft. A check valve is provided between the vane rotor and the second shaft, and permits a flow from the first supply oil passage toward the second supply oil passage and prevents a flow from the second supply oil passage toward the first supply oil passage. A fixing unit is provided between the check valve and the second shaft, and fixes the check valve between the fixing unit and the vane rotor. The fixing unit includes a third supply oil passage which connects the first supply oil passage and the second supply oil passage. A filter is provided for the fixing unit and can capture foreign substances flowing through the third supply oil passage.

    Abstract: A valve timing adjustment device includes a hydraulic oil control valve. The hydraulic oil control valve includes: an outer sleeve that is shaped in a tubular form and has a projection at an outer periphery of the outer sleeve; an inner sleeve that is located on an inner side of the outer sleeve; and a spool that is located at an inside of the inner sleeve. A reference-shape portion, which serves as a reference at a time of positioning the outer sleeve relative to the inner sleeve, is formed at an outer periphery of the projection. A seat surface of the projection, which fixes a vane rotor between the seat surface of the projection and an end portion of one of a drive shaft and a driven shaft, is shaped in a rotationally symmetric form that is rotationally symmetric around a rotational axis.

    Abstract: A hydraulic oil control valve includes a sleeve, a spool and a spring. The spool is received at an inside of the sleeve and is configured to be reciprocated. The spring is configured to be seated against a spring seat of the sleeve and is configured to apply a preload to the spool. The sleeve has a stepped portion, which has a spool contact surface for limiting movement of the spool toward the spring seat, and a protrusion, which is located at a center of the spring seat and protrudes toward an opening of the sleeve. The protrusion has a sloped peripheral surface. The protrusion is configured such that in a state where an end portion of the spring is not seated against the spring seat while the spring is placed adjacent to the spring seat, the end portion of the spring contacts the protrusion.
